Fit2cloud's vulnerability footprint spans a modestly sized but well-represented portfolio of infrastructure and management platforms, including JumpServer (privileged-access management), 1Panel (server management), CloudExplorer Lite (cloud resource inventory), KubePI (Kubernetes operations), and SqlBot (database tools), each deployed across organizations managing on-premises and cloud environments. Vulnerabilities affecting this vendor skew strongly toward critical-severity outcomes and frequently acquire public exploit code, reflecting the sensitivity of the products' administrative and control-plane roles. The exposure recurs persistently through authorization and input-handling defects, particularly missing authorization checks, command injection, SQL injection, and cross-site scripting, which are characteristic weaknesses in web-facing management interfaces where the attack surface directly touches sensitive infrastructure operations. Defenders should treat Fit2cloud advisories as high-priority for any deployed instances, prioritize internet-reachable exposure of these platforms, and inventory affected versions across their operational and cloud-management tiers.
